Foros del Web » Programando para Internet » PHP »

Problema al enviar información a otra página.

Estas en el tema de Problema al enviar información a otra página. en el foro de PHP en Foros del Web. Estamos tratando de enviar información a otro sitio web y el problema que tengo es que solo llegan las primeras 2 variables (nombre y apellidos). ...
  #1 (permalink)  
Antiguo 17/07/2009, 12:22
 
Fecha de Ingreso: diciembre-2008
Mensajes: 738
Antigüedad: 15 años, 4 meses
Puntos: 15
Problema al enviar información a otra página.

Estamos tratando de enviar información a otro sitio web y el problema que tengo es que solo llegan las primeras 2 variables (nombre y apellidos). El código es este.

Código:
<form action="La página de destino" method="POST">
  <input type=hidden name="oid" value="00D80000000bfeA">
  <input type=hidden name="retURL" value="La página a donde nos va a redireccionar">

  <label for="first_name">Nombre
  <input id="first_name" name="first_name" type="text" value="<?php  $name= $auth["first_name"] ; echo "$name";?>" />
  </label>
  <label for="last_name">Apellidos
  <input id="last_name"  name="last_name" type="text" value="<?php  $last= $auth["last_name"] ; echo "$last";?>" />
  </label>
  <label for="company">Compañía
  <input id="company" name="company" type="text" value="<?php $company=$dbbt->p("company"); echo "$company"; ?>" />
  </label>
   <label for="title">Título
  <input id="title" name="title" type="text" value="Titulo" />
  </label>
      <label for="street">Dirección
  <input id="street" name="street" type="text" value="<?php $street=$dbbt->p("address_1"); echo "$street"; ?>" />
  </label>
   <label for="city">Ciudad
  <input id="city" name="city" type="text" value="<?php $city=$dbbt->p("city"); echo "$city"; ?>" />
  </label>
  <label for="state">Estado/Provincia
  <input id="state" name ="state" type="text" value="<?php $state=$dbbt->p("state"); echo "$state"; ?>" />
  </label>
  <label for="country">País
  <input id="country" name="country" type="text" value="<?php $country=$auth["country"]; echo "$country";?>" />
  </label>
 <label for="phone">Teléfono
  <input id="phone" name="phone" type="text" value="<?php $phone=$dbbt->p("phone_1"); echo "$phone"; ?>" />
  </label>
           <label for="fax">Fax
  <input id="fax" name="fax" type="text" value="<?php $fax=$dbbt->p("fax"); echo "$fax"; ?>" />
  </label>
           <label for="email">Correo Electrónico
  <input id="email" name="email" type="text" value="<?php $semail=$dbbt->p("user_email"); echo "$email"; ?>" />
  </label>
             <p>
               <label for="description"><textarea id="description" name="description">
			   <?php foreach( $product_rows as $product ) {
			   echo strip_tags($product['product_name']);
			   echo strip_tags($product['product_attributes']);
			   echo " Cantidad".strip_tags($product['quantity'])."\n"; 
			   echo "----------------------------------\n";}?></textarea>
               </label>
			   <input name="submit" type="submit" value="enviar" />
               <br />
<br />

  </p>
</form>
Lo curioso del caso es que cuando en el post pongo otro sitio para recoger las variables, si las recoge todas.
  #2 (permalink)  
Antiguo 17/07/2009, 12:24
 
Fecha de Ingreso: diciembre-2008
Mensajes: 738
Antigüedad: 15 años, 4 meses
Puntos: 15
Respuesta: Problema al enviar información a otra página.

También tenemos este otro formulario que está en otra sección, y si lo manda completamente al otro sitio web

Código:
<form action="La página de destino" method="POST">

<div align="right">
  <input type=hidden name="oid" value="00D80000000bfeA">
  <input type=hidden name="retURL" value="La página a donde nos va a redireccionar">
  
  <!--  ----------------------------------------------------------------------  -->
  <!--  NOTA: Estos campos son elementos de depuración opcionales. Elimine      -->
  <!--  los comentarios de estas líneas si desea realizar una prueba en el      -->
  <!--  modo de depuración.                                                     -->
  <!--  <input type="hidden" name="debug" value=1>                              -->
  <!--  <input type="hidden" name="debugEmail"                                  -->
  <!--  value="[email protected]">                                        -->
  <!--  ----------------------------------------------------------------------  -->
</div>
<label for="first_name">
<div align="right">Nombre
  <input  id="first_name" maxlength="40" name="first_name"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="last_name">
<div align="right">Apellidos
  <input  id="last_name" maxlength="80" name="last_name"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="company">
<div align="right">Compañía
  <input  id="company" maxlength="40" name="company"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="title">
<div align="right">Título
  <input  id="title" maxlength="40" name="title"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="street">
<div align="right">Dirección
  <textarea name="street"></textarea>
</div>
</label>
<div align="right"><br>
</div>
<label for="city">
<div align="right">Ciudad
  <input  id="city" maxlength="40" name="city"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="state">
<div align="right">Estado/Provincia
  <input  id="state" maxlength="20" name="state"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="country">
<div align="right">País
  <input  id="country" maxlength="40" name="country"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="phone">
<div align="right">Teléfono
  <input  id="phone" maxlength="40" name="phone"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="fax">
<div align="right">Fax
  <input  id="fax" maxlength="40" name="fax"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="email">
<div align="right">Correo electrónico
  <input  id="email" maxlength="80" name="email" size="24" type="text" />
</div>
</label>
<div align="right"><br>
</div>
<label for="description">
<div align="right">Comentarios
  <textarea name="description"></textarea>
</div>
</label>
<div align="right"><br>
  
    <input name="submit" type="submit" value="Enviar">
</div>
</form></td>
  </tr>
</table>
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:50.